The
Acting Director General of the National Lottery Authority (NLA) Brigadier -
General Martin Ahiaglo has officially assumed office and promised a dedicated
work to rejuvenate and consolidate the financial success story of the Authority
as one of the biggest revenue mobilization agency for government
In
a press statement issued and copied to The Enquirer, the new Director General
took over office on May 3, and has since held a meeting with the Board members
and staff of the Authority to have first time information of their conditions.
The
statement further indicated that during
the meeting, Brigadier Ahiaglo urged the
working staff to continue to work hard and not to give up their responsibilities in order to ensure that
the Authority retain its cherish glory as the biggest revenue mobilization
institution in the country.
According to the statement, the
new Director General also called on member of staff to desist from act and
activities that would lead the authority to loss its revenue to the government.
The statement noted that the Director-General wants the NLA to
play a role in difficult global situations such as economic crisis and on the
national agendas of mobilizing revenue to meet the developmental needs of the country.
Brigadier
- General Martin Ahiaglo was appointed the acting Director General of the
National Lotto Authority when Mr. Kojo Andah, the then Director was asked to
proceed on leave following a financial scandal that rocked the authority.
“He
would be acting as the Director General of the Lotto until he is approved or
new appointment is made by the president,” the statement added.
